Interview With Smith And Grove: Graveyard Of REE Projects Gets Crowded

Published 04/02/2015, 06:14 AM
Updated 07/09/2023, 06:31 AM

Today, mining analyst Stephan Bogner published a new research report on the most recent successes made by Commerce Resources Corp. (TO:CCE): A few days ago, the positively surprising news was released that Commerce achieved at bench scale to reduce the consumption of key reagents in the flotation circuit by a staggering 80%. The operating expenditures (OPEX), which were already exceptionally low, should decrease significantly in the upcoming Pre-Feasibility Study (PFS) for the Ashram Rare Earth Deposit in Quebec. The report includes an in-depth interview with Professional Geologist Darren L. Smith and Commerce Resources‘ President, Chris Grove. Both also answered partly harsh questions from German investors.

The Graveyard of REE Projects Gets Crowded

A few days ago on Monday, March 30th, the REE space basically shrank by 2 companies, within 8 minutes between news: Great Western Minerals Group Ltd. is unable to restructure $90 million bond. Frontier Rare Earths Ltd. announced a strategic review of its core activities. While GWG’s share price crashed by 75% to $0.01, it seems likely to me that Frontier’s upcoming PFS won’t turn out too well; but at least management seems to be warning shareholders early. Considering the most recent bad economic news for both Western REE producers (loss of $79 million USD for Lynas Corporation Ltd. and loss of $330 million USD for Molycorp Inc.), one does wonder what this space will look like in the future, if prices do not rebound significantly.
